Ole Miss senior forward Sebastian Saiz won the C Spire Howell Trophy on Monday, an award recognizing the best college basketball player in the state of Mississippi.
Saiz has averaged 15.1 points per game this season and leads the Southeastern Conference with 10.9 rebounds per game. At 6-foot-9, he has 19 double-doubles on the season and has been a leader for the 19-12 Rebels who return to the court in Nashville, Tennessee on Thursday night in the SEC basketball tournament.
He recorded his 19th and most recent double-double of the season in a 75-70 win against South Carolina on Saturday.
